Here is a picture of the "refrigerator magnet" I had my dad letter for us a few years ago when Candlestick Park closed. He did 3 of them and I gave the other two to friends.
For the uninitiated...a Croix de Candlestick pin is what you received if you survived an extra inning night game at Candlestick Park - possibly the coldest place on earth. I've been to games there when they had to call a delay because the fog was so thick inside the stadium you couldn't see the players on the field. The pins are badges of honor among the die-hard fans. You'll go to a game and see these old men with rings of them around their hats.
My husband's father first bought his season tickets when Candlestick opened in 1960 and now we have our tickets to Pacific Bell Park.
